In Betty Friedan book “ The Feminine Mystique “ she described the problems that white middle class women faced being denied equality with men. She believed women were being deprived of reaching their full human capacities. Talcott Parson’s a functionalist believed that the nuclear family was the perfect set up. The problem with Parson’s theory is it does not consider differences in other households of different race, and economic class.
